About this work
In one corner, this handkerchief has a monogram with the initials M. L. There is a coronet above the initials.
Cleveland Museum of Art’s own descriptionCredit lineLace Handkerchief, 1800–1820. Switzerland. Plain weave linen center: bobbin lace (Valenciennes) and embroidered edging; average: 45.7 x 45.7 cm (18 x 18 in.). The Cleveland Museum of Art, Gift of Leonard C. Hanna Jr., for the Coralie Walker Hanna Memorial Collection, 1940.451
